HOW TO EFFECTIVELY LIST SEO SKILLS ON YOUR RESUME

Now that you understand the importance of SEO skills, the next step is knowing how to effectively list these abilities on your resume. There are several places within your resume where SEO can be showcased, but you’ll want to make sure it’s done in a way that’s both strategic and impactful.

 

WORK EXPERIENCE SECTION

Start by integrating SEO keywords into your work experience section. If you’ve previously worked in SEO-related roles, include specific achievements like increasing website traffic through keyword optimization or implementing SEO strategies that boost search rankings. Use phrases likeSEO optimization,” “keyword research,andcontent optimizationto highlight your experience.

SKILLS SECTION

In your skills section, list SEO tools and techniques that you’re familiar with. Mention tools like Google Analytics, SEMrush, Moz, or Ahrefs. Include technical skills such ason-page SEO,” “link building,andlocal SEO.This will give potential employers a clear understanding of your capabilities.

CERTIFICATIONS

Adding SEO certifications from trusted platforms like Google, HubSpot, and SEMrush can enhance your credibility. SEO certifications show hiring managers that you are committed to improving your skills and staying updated with the latest industry trends.

ACHIEVEMENTS AND RESULTS

If you’ve successfully helped businesses improve their SEO strategies, make sure to highlight the results. For example, you could say,Increased organic traffic by 30% within six months through targeted keyword optimization and content development.This provides tangible evidence of your SEO skills.

SEO JOB SEARCH STRATEGIES

The first step to making your resume SEO-friendly is optimizing it for Applicant Tracking Systems (ATS). Many companies use ATS to scan resumes for specific keywords before they’re even viewed by a human recruiter. By incorporating SEO keywords, such asSEO resume integrationorSEO skills for resume,you improve the chances of your resume passing through the ATS filters.

BEST SEO CERTIFICATIONS TO INCLUDE ON YOUR RESUME

Certifications are an excellent way to show employers that you have acquired specific knowledge and are committed to professional growth. Here are some of the best SEO certifications to consider including on your resume:

 

GOOGLE ANALYTICS CERTIFICATION

Google Analytics is one of the most powerful tools for tracking website performance. Having this certification shows you can analyze data and make informed SEO decisions.

SEMRUSH SEO TOOLKIT CERTIFICATION

SEMrush is a top tool in the SEO industry. By obtaining the SEMrush certification, you demonstrate your proficiency in using one of the best SEO tools available.

HUBSPOT CONTENT MARKETING CERTIFICATION

HubSpot offers a certification that covers various aspects of content marketing, including SEO, which can be highly beneficial for content-focused roles.

These certifications not only add weight to your resume but also prove to hiring managers that you are serious about your SEO expertise.

REAL-LIFE EXAMPLES OF SEO-OPTIMIZED RESUMES 

Let’s take a look at how SEO can be seamlessly integrated into your resume:

 

EXAMPLE 1: SEO SPECIALIST

Work Experience:Managed on-page SEO for client websites, improving organic search traffic by 50% within 6 months through keyword research, content optimization, and backlink strategies.Skills: On-page SEO, Google Analytics, SEMrush, Keyword Research, Link Building.

EXAMPLE 2: CONTENT MARKETING MANAGER

Work Experience:Led content strategy development, incorporating SEO best practices to increase page views and engagement by 40% in under 3 months.Skills: SEO Content Strategy, SEO Writing, Content Optimization, Keyword Research.

 

SEO TIPS FOR ENHANCING YOUR RESUME AND JOB SEARCH SUCCESS

In addition to including SEO skills and certifications, there are other ways to improve your resume and job search success:

 

OPTIMIZE YOUR LINKEDIN PROFILE

LinkedIn is a powerful tool for job seekers. Ensure your profile is optimized with SEO keywords, such asSEO Expert,” “SEO Consultant,orDigital Marketing Professional,so that recruiters can easily find you.

CREATE A PORTFOLIO

If you’ve worked on SEO projects, showcase them in an online portfolio. This allows you to demonstrate your hands-on experience and skills more tangibly.

NETWORK WITH INDUSTRY PROFESSIONALS

Networking with SEO professionals and attending SEO-related events can help you stay updated on industry trends and even uncover hidden job opportunities.

CONTINUOUS LEARNING

SEO is an ever-evolving field. Stay ahead of the competition by continuously learning and updating your skills. Subscribe to SEO blogs, take courses, and experiment with SEO strategies to stay sharp.
